R E C I P E | Honey Oat Bread

Makes one loaf, of about 6 slices
Recipe via Karrie, originally from Bakingdom
Honey Oat Bread
Prep Time: 30 minutes, Baking Time: 50 minutes
Ingredients
- 3 cups Flour (We used White Wings Wholesome Blend Plain Flour which is a blend of wheat, millet, oat and coconut flour, but you can use plain or your preferred flour)
-
¾ cups Rolled Oats
- 2¾ tsp Instant yeast
- 1½ tsp salt
- ¾ cup Warm water
- 2 tbsp unsalted butter
- ¾ cup honey
- 3 tbsp honey, warmed slightly
- 2 tbsp additional Rolled Oats for the top
Method
- In your stand mixer or in a large mixing bowl, combine the Oats, Flour, Yeast and Salt.
- Heat your milk and butter until melted. Allow to cool until warm. Then stir in the honey and water.
- Add the liquid mixture to the dry mixture until it comes together to form a dough. Knead by hand or with a dough hook on your mixer for 10 minutes, until the dough is smooth and elastic.
- Place your dough in a oiled bowl. Cover and let rise until double in size (45 minutes to an hour).
- Shape your loaf and place it into a loaf pan. cover with a towel and allow to rise until doubled.
- Preheat oven to 175°C. Add an empty pot or pan to the lower rack to heat up. Bring 2 cups water to a boil and add to pan.
- When your loaf is raised to double the size, heat up your honey and spread a nice layer over the top. Sprinkle oats on top.
- Bake in oven for 40-50 minutes until the bread is a nice dark golden brown.
- Remove from pan and cool completely before eating. We served ours with greek yogurt and Byron Bay Jams Hipster Jam
